Bonjour le forum,
J'ai un petit souci de syntaxe..... Le but de ma macro est de retrouver la dernière cellule d'un fichier et de faire des calculs divers. Je vous en mets un petit bout.
Je voudrais écrire correctement cette ligne : Range(["H" & chiffre:"H" & ch4]), je l'ai retourné dans tous les sens mais je n'y arrive pas......
Je vous remercie par avance pour les éventuelles réponses !!
mumu
J'ai un petit souci de syntaxe..... Le but de ma macro est de retrouver la dernière cellule d'un fichier et de faire des calculs divers. Je vous en mets un petit bout.
Je voudrais écrire correctement cette ligne : Range(["H" & chiffre:"H" & ch4]), je l'ai retourné dans tous les sens mais je n'y arrive pas......
Code:
Sub essai()
Dim DerLig As Integer
Dim chiffre As Integer
Dim ch4 as integer
DerLig = Sheets("feuille").Range("A" & Rows.Count).End(xlUp).Row
chiffre = DerLig + 5
[....]
Range("H" & chiffre).Select
ActiveCell.FormulaR1C1 = "=SUM(RC[-5]:RC[-1])"
ch4 = chiffre + 4
' problème de syntaxe dans la suite
Selection.AutoFill Destination:=Range(["H" & chiffre:"H" & ch4]), Type:=xlFillDefault
End sub
Je vous remercie par avance pour les éventuelles réponses !!
mumu